Business, Technology, Safety, Fuel

Card Skimming at Truck Stops Is a Huge Problem for Fleets

Many of us have had to deal with the unfor­tunate prob­lem of credit card fraud. You look at your monthly card statement and your eyes get wide after seeing the total.

Spencer Barkoff | Co-founder and President, Relay Payments
September 8, 2023